自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(87)
  • 收藏
  • 关注

原创 业绩快报|紧跟苹果步伐,三星九个季度以来首次业绩下滑

三星两大核心业务横跨半导体和智能手机,均延续了市场的“主流风格”,双双萎靡下去。近日,科技公司密集发布财报。英特尔、高通四季报均令人失望,英伟达大幅下调了业绩预期。作为手机巨头的苹果也经历了一个惨淡的季度。诸位巨头们“先跌为敬”,三星似乎也不好意思打乱队形,迎来了九个季度以来首次业绩下滑。1月31日,三星电子发布了2018年四季度和全年业绩。由于对存储芯片的需求萎缩和智能手机市场增长放缓,三星四季...

2019-01-31 10:55:28 129

转载 Ubuntu 18.04 修复 Linux 内核的 11 个漏洞

开发四年只会写业务代码,分布式高并发都不会还做程序员? Canonical 修复 Ubuntu 18.4 LTS Li...

2019-01-31 08:15:50 337

原创 Amazon SQS 重要更新:支持使用 AWS PrivateLink 连接 VPC 端点

上个月,亚马逊宣布其完全托管的消息队列服务Simple Queue Service(简称SQS)支持使用AWS PrivateLink连接 VPC 端点。现在,用户可以使用VPC私有访问SQS,无需使用公共IP并遍历公共互联网。支持VPC端点是SQS的最新更新,SQS在2018年有过几次其他更新,如:能够用SQS消息触发AWS Lambda函数。在TechTarget上的AWS Cloud Cov...

2019-01-31 08:00:00 590

转载 碎片数据收集利器-结构化动态表单设计思路

本文基于面向基本公共卫生的业务系统设计经验,抽象出一套适合大型ERP系统的表单业务数据模型,目标是最大限度保留系统弹性的同时,尽可能降低系统复杂度和开发成本。enjoy~背景填写表单应该是所有业务线条中最避免不了的环节,例如我所经历的医疗项目:以上面两个例图作为示例,可以看到姓名、性别、出生日期、血型等字段是完全重复的,由于业务...

2019-01-30 19:56:51 133

转载 服务化改造实践 | 如何在 Dubbo 中支持 REST

为什么80%的码农都做不了架构师?>>> ...

2019-01-30 16:40:00 69

转载 spring@value取不到值的几种情况

一,spring组件重写构造方法,在构造方法中引用@value为null由于spring实例化顺序为先执行构造方法,再注入成员变量,所以序为先执行构造方法,再注入成员变量,所以ing实例化顺取值为null解决办法为:再写一个常量类,在常量类中引用@value,再在构造方法中引用常量类的变量即可。二,调用spring组件时使用new对象,而不是@Autowired三,使用final或st...

2019-01-30 09:02:00 1545

原创 熊猫“二代”在广州迎首个农历新年

中新网广州1月29日电(王华 麦念萍)1月29日正值农历腊月廿四,按广东传统年俗,是“开炸”日子,制作各种油炸贺年美食如煎堆、油角,以祈求来年“金银满屋”。当日,广州长隆野生动物世界两只熊猫二代“隆仔”“婷仔”现身,秀出变换毛色、“新装”上身的可爱新模样,迎接“熊”生首个中国农历新年。刚满半岁的“隆仔”是华南地区首只熊猫“子二代”,体重已达13.25公斤,身上已褪去初生时的粉嫩,换上黑色马甲,标准...

2019-01-29 22:52:32 150

转载 Django-认证系统

阅读目录(Content)COOKIE 与 SESSION概念登陆应用Django实现的COOKIE1、获取Cookie2、设置Cookie3 删除cookieDjango实现的SESSION1、 基本操作2、 流程解析图4、session存储的相关配置用户认证 auth模块1 、authenticate()2 、login(HttpRequest, user)  3 、logout(req...

2019-01-29 20:24:00 64

转载 .Net 验证授权(一)Identity入门

ASP .NET IdentityASP .NET Identity是微软所贡献的开源项目,用来提供ASP.NET的验证、授权等等机制。在ASP .NET Identity里除了提供最基础的:用户注册、密码重设、密码验证等等基础功能之外,也提供了进阶的:Cookie登入、Facebook登入、Google登入等等进阶功能ASP .NET Identity具有以下优势:自定义用户信息可...

2019-01-29 13:38:00 145

转载 Flutter画板实现

原文链接更多教程效果代码import 'package:flutter/material.dart';class SignaturePainter extends CustomPainter { SignaturePainter(this.points); final List<Offset> points; void paint(Canvas can...

2019-01-29 11:40:51 1103 1

转载 谷歌Fuchsia系统将支持运行安卓App

2019独角兽企业重金招聘Python工程师标准>>> ...

2019-01-29 07:59:00 93

转载 小议Linux安全防护

0x00 前言在linux服务器随处可见的网络环境中,网络运维人员保障Linux安全就成了必要条件。当然现在有很多的硬件防火墙以及WAF,但是那不是小资企业可以hold住的,本文从软件以及服务配置方面简单总结Linux安全防护。0x01 使用软件级别安全防护1、使用SELinuxSELinux是用来对Linux进行安全加固的,它可以让你指定谁可以增加文件,谁只可以删除文件,或者谁还可以...

2019-01-28 15:25:45 157

转载 C# 用 WebClient 的 Post 方法向 WebServer 传输数据

1、比如有一服务 [HttpPost] public ActionResult Index(string str) { try { System.IO.File.WriteAllText(Server.MapPath(@"/test/txt.txt"), ...

2019-01-27 17:22:00 142

转载 原生ajax 请求

什么是ajaxAJAX 是一种用于创建快速动态网页的技术。通过在后台与服务器进行少量数据交换,AJAX 可以使网页实现异步更新。这意味着可以在不重新加载整个网页的情况下,对网页的某部分进行更新,也就是我们所说的局部更新。简单示例function play(){ var ajax = new XMLHttpRequest(); ...

2019-01-25 10:07:00 51

原创 苹果裁撤自动驾驶项目员工200余人

2018年7月,一则华人员工窃取苹果自动驾驶机密文件的新闻吸引了人们的眼球,自2014年宣布造车计划Project Titan以来,苹果多年里都对自家的自动驾驶项目保持沉默,就算偶有传闻冒出,苹果方面也是矢口否认。然而就在今天,据CNBC报道,苹果本周解雇了旗下自动驾驶汽车集团Project Titan的200多名员工。不同以往的是,苹果公司的一名发言人承认了裁员的消息,并表示公司仍然相信自动驾驶...

2019-01-24 15:48:37 56

转载 常用到的正则表达式

一、校验数字的表达式1 数字:^[0-9]*$2 n位的数字:^\d{n}$3 至少n位的数字:^\d{n,}$4 m-n位的数字:^\d{m,n}$5 零和非零开头的数字:^(0|[1-9][0-9]*)$6 非零开头的最多带两位小数的数字:^([1-9][0-9]*)+(.[0-9]{1,2})?$7 带1-2位小数的正数或负数:^(\-)?\d+(\.\d{1,2})?$8 ...

2019-01-24 14:58:00 50

转载 EasyTrack分享:为什么做软件开发类项目,会出现人多、事少、工作量大的情况?...

人们常说人多力量大,似乎这才符合常理,但往往在软件项目开展的过程中会出现人多、事少、工作量大的情况,这跟我们以往的认知大相径庭。 首先,要解释下标题的意思。人多,指的是同一个项目团队、同一个小组或者同一个部门的范围内;事少, 指的是做出的效果,真正的产出少;工作量大,指的是,工作时间长,工作忙,实际的投入大。 其实,人多事少工作量大,说白了就是效率低,而影响效率的原因千万种,包括人员问题、沟通...

2019-01-24 14:36:10 114

转载 微服务随笔

2019独角兽企业重金招聘Python工程师标准>>> ...

2019-01-23 10:29:00 50

转载 dubbo源码解析(二十五)远程调用——hessian协议

远程调用——hessian协议目标:介绍远程调用中跟hessian协议相关的设计和实现,介绍dubbo-rpc-hessian的源码。前言本文讲解多是dubbo集成的第二种协议,hessian协议,Hessian 是 Caucho 开源的一个 RPC 框架,其通讯效率高于 WebService 和 Java 自带的序列化。dubbo...

2019-01-23 04:58:49 353

转载 Cloud Toolkit 部署应用到阿里云经典网络 ECS

在之前的文章《在 Intellij IDEA 中部署 Java 应用到 阿里云 ECS》中讲解了如何将一个本地应用部署到阿里云 ECS 上去,有些读者反馈目前还有一些测试机器是在经典网络,咨询是否可以通过 Cloud Toolkit 插件将应用部署到这些服务器上去?最新版本的 Cloud Toolkit 已经发布,完全支持啦。由于阿里云 ECS 云助手...

2019-01-22 08:28:55 232

转载 create-react-app 2.0中使用antd(eject)

早些时候CRA(create-react-app)升级到2.0.3的时候, react-app-rewired没有跟着升级, 导致项目无法启动, 于是乎直接eject 开始改造项目.查看版本> create-react-app --version2.0.3创建项目create-react-app my-projectcd...

2019-01-20 07:39:28 147

转载 注册模块——图片验证码的实现

在注册上,我们一般都是以手机号的验证码短信来进行。为了防止有人恶意利用别人的手机来进行骚扰或redis缓存的破坏,我们都要在验证手机短信前加入图片验证码的验证。只有通过图片验证码的验证,才能允许收到手机短信验证。下面讲讲这一api的实现。后端实现流程如下:创建类视图,写入get方法。 从前端获取uuid。(uuid用于唯一标识一张图片) 类视图的get...

2019-01-19 18:06:00 807

原创 杭州拒绝车辆“带病”上路 OBD在线接入实现排放动态监管

车辆出厂信息核对。杭州市生态环境局供图中新网杭州1月18日电 (钱晨菲)为进一步打赢蓝天保卫战,18日,杭州市生态环境局对柴油货车新车上牌开展环保检查,对超过3.5吨的柴油货车进行车载排放诊断系统(以下简称“OBD”)在线接入情况的重点检查。执法人员进行现场检测。杭州市生态环境局供图 据数据显示,截至2018年底,杭州正常在用汽车258.9万辆。其中,柴油车23万辆,氮氧化物超过全市机动车氮氧化物...

2019-01-19 09:42:49 448

转载 一文详解微服务架构的数据设计

微服务是一个软件架构模式,对微服务的讨论大多集中在容器或其他技术是否能很好的实施微服务这些方面。 本文将从以下几个角度来和大家分享在微服务架构下进行数据设计需要关注的地方,旨在帮助大家在构建微服务架构时,提供一个数据方面的视角:什么是微服务微服务的优势及架构特点微服务架构下的数据设计一个适合微服务架构的数据库什么是微服务 按照 Martin Fowler 的定义,微服务是一个软...

2019-01-19 03:31:14 82

转载 Spark学习之路(一)Spark概述

一,什么是spark  定义:Spark一种基于内存的快速,通用,可扩展的大数据分析引擎.  官网地址:http://spark.apache.org/    历史:2009年诞生于加州伯克利分校AMPLab,项目采用scala编写    2010年开源    2013年6月成为Apache孵化项目    2014年2月成为Apache顶级项目  注:离...

2019-01-18 15:07:00 59

转载 李志诉腾讯《明日之子》侵权案获赔20万

消息,2018年下半年,李志诉《明日之子》节目出品方哇唧唧哇以及腾讯公司侵权、要求索赔300万事件引起了广泛关注。经过了将近半年的诉讼,1月17日,李志在微博上发表视频,宣布维权案判决结果为获赔20万,并表示将不会继续上诉。对此,哇唧唧哇工作人员告诉新京报记者:“公司尊重版权,也尊重判决。” 李志在微博发表视频,讲述案件判决结果。 视频中,...

2019-01-18 11:08:55 374

转载 【RPA干货来袭】 使用 C/C++ 扩展 UiBot 的功能

本期教程将为大家讲解如何使用 C/C++扩展 UiBot 的功能。1、 安装Visual Studio 2010或更高版本的Visual Studio,不支持更低版本的Visual Studio或其他编程工具/IDE/编译器。2、下载UiBot的C/C++语言插件模板。3、 用Visual Studio打开插件模板中的LuaPlugin...

2019-01-18 06:32:18 174

转载 postman使用技巧

Postman是什么Postman是chrome的一款插件,用于做接口请求测试,无论是前端,后台还是测试人员,都可以用postman来测试接口,用起来非常方便。Postman安装官网下载(翻墙)www.getpostman.com/downloads/蓝奏云www.lanzous.com/i2en5xcPostman常用功能安装好之后,我们先打开Postman,可以看到界面分成左右...

2019-01-18 02:21:57 265

转载 工业物联网技术

物联网(IoT)越来越多地被视为“云端加边缘”范式中计算的下一步发展,越来越多的设备正在连接到互联网。计算能力正在集成到这些连接的设备中,并将越来越多的收集数据从边缘传输到云,其中采用智能分析来提取信息。物联网可以改变企业及其运营,也许甚至可以改变工业自动化环境,它可以解决公司每天面临的许多挑战,例如资产可用性,产量,吞吐量和库存成本。工业物联网,IIo...

2019-01-16 10:05:52 396

转载 mac终端连接阿里云服务器报错WARNING: REMOTE HOST IDENTIFICATION HAS CHANGED!

@ WARNING: REMOTE HOST IDENTIFICATION HAS CHANGED! @@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@IT IS POSSIBLE THAT SOMEONE IS DOING SOMETHING NASTY!Someone could be eavesd...

2019-01-16 08:33:35 104

转载 selenium中的window handle

webdriver之window handle实例化一个webdriver后相当于开启一个浏览器进程, 一个实例化的driver可以有多个window窗口,在浏览器中显示为多个标签, 比如点击一个链接 网易,会打开一个新的窗口webdriver类中的所有方法有一个前提条件是:都作用于某一window handlewindow ...

2019-01-16 06:31:57 3415

转载 Codeforces 1100 F - Ivan and Burgers

F - Ivan and Burgers思路:线性基+贪心,保存线性基中每一位的最后一个代码:#pragma GCC optimize(2)#pragma GCC optimize(3)#pragma GCC optimize(4)#include<bits/stdc++.h>using namespace std;#define fi first...

2019-01-15 17:35:00 100

转载 装饰器

装饰器本质上就是一个python函数,它可以让其他函数在不需要做任何代码变动的前提下,增加额外的功能,装饰器的返回值也是一个函数对象.装饰器的应用场景:插入日志;性能测试;事务处理;缓存等等.开放封闭原则:  对扩展开放,因为我们不可能在设计之初就已经想好了左右的功能并且未来不做任何更新和修改,所以我们必须允许代码扩展,添加新功能.  对修改封闭,因为我们写的一个函数,很有可能已经...

2019-01-14 19:12:00 37

转载 flask在Windows上的安装

flask是python的一个框架,因为其轻便而备受欢迎,在电脑中装好python后,进行flask的安装。1.首先要在电脑中安装pip,进入https://pypi.org/project/pip/#downloads进入网站后点击Download files,然后下载画线的文件下载完成后进行解压。 2.以管理员身份进入cmd,将目录...

2019-01-13 06:37:53 289

转载 XOR and Favorite Number CodeForces - 617E -莫队-异或前缀和

CodeForces - 617E给n个数, m个询问, 每次询问问你[l, r]区间内有多少对(i, j), 使得a[i]^a[i+1]^......^a[j]结果为k。(注意 i ! = j)维护一个前缀异或值就可以了。要注意的是 区间[l, r], 我们需要将pre[l-1]......pre[r]都加进去, pre[l-1]不能少。#include<bits/std...

2019-01-13 00:03:00 72

转载 javascript面向对象技术基础(五)

 类变量/类方法/实例变量/实例方法先补充一下以前写过的方法:在javascript中,所有的方法都有一个call方法和apply方法.这两个方法可以模拟对象调用方法.它的第一个参数是对象,后面的参数表示对象调用这个方法时的参数(ECMAScript specifies two methods that are defined for all functions, call() and app...

2019-01-12 16:42:06 53

转载 前端:select选择框配合EL表达式

<select name="test" class="btn btn-white dmp-sel-name"> <c:forEach items='${tag_item.tag_statuses }' var='list'> <option value='${list.tag_status}' &...

2019-01-11 11:16:00 357

转载 C# 使用 Microsoft.Feeds 组件获取 RSS 全文

 微软提供了一个操作 Feed 的 Com 组件,我们可以利用这个组件来操作 RSS,下面就来介绍一下如何使用这个组件。1、在项目的解决方案资源管理器中,展开引用列表。2、如果存在,请右键单击 Microsoft.Feeds.Interop 并从上下文菜单中选择“ 删除引用 ”。3、右键单击 References 并选择添加引用。  4、单击添加引用对话框的 COM 选项卡...

2019-01-11 00:54:24 215

转载 LeetCode: Longest Consecutive Sequence 解题报告

Longest Consecutive SequenceGiven an unsorted array of integers, find the length of the longest consecutive elements sequence.For example,Given [100, 4, 200, 1, 3, 2],The longest consecutive element...

2019-01-11 00:33:45 76

转载 值-结果参数

我们已经知道,当把套接口地址传递给套接口函数时,总是通过指针传递的,即传递的是一个指向结构的指针。结构的长度也作为参数来传递,其传递的方式取决于结构的传递的方向:从进程到内核,还是从内核到进程。    1、从进程到内核传递的套接口结构有3个函数:bind,connect和sendto,这三个函数的一个参数是指向套接口结构的指针,另一个是结构的大小,如:   struct...

2019-01-11 00:20:37 691

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除